Crystal Photography: A Comprehensive Handmade Tutorial399
Crystal photography, capturing the mesmerizing beauty of crystals, is a rewarding and increasingly popular hobby. Whether you're aiming for stunning macro shots showcasing intricate formations or ethereal images highlighting their captivating light play, mastering the technique requires a blend of photographic skill and creative understanding. This comprehensive tutorial will guide you through every step, from selecting your crystals and setting up your equipment to post-processing techniques that will elevate your images to the next level.
I. Choosing Your Crystals and Subject Matter:
The journey begins with selecting the perfect crystal. Consider the following factors:
Clarity and Transparency: Crystals with high clarity allow for greater light penetration, resulting in more vibrant and detailed images. Look for specimens with minimal inclusions or cloudiness.
Color and Texture: The color and texture of the crystal will greatly influence the overall aesthetic of your photograph. Experiment with diverse crystals – from clear quartz to amethyst, smoky quartz to citrine – to explore a wide range of visual possibilities.
Size and Shape: The size and shape of the crystal will determine the composition of your shot. Smaller crystals are ideal for macro photography, while larger ones can be used for wider shots that emphasize their scale and presence.
Unique Features: Look for crystals with interesting formations, inclusions, or growth patterns. These unique features can add visual interest and storytelling elements to your photographs.
Beyond the crystal itself, consider the background and props you'll use. A plain, neutral backdrop will allow the crystal to be the focal point. However, incorporating natural elements like wood, stones, or fabrics can add context and enhance the overall mood of your image.
II. Setting Up Your Photography Equipment:
The right equipment is crucial for capturing high-quality crystal photographs. Here's a breakdown of essential gear:
Camera: A DSLR or mirrorless camera will provide the most control over your settings and image quality. However, even a high-quality smartphone camera can yield impressive results, especially for macro photography.
Macro Lens: A macro lens is essential for capturing incredibly detailed close-up shots of crystal structures. If you don't have a macro lens, consider using extension tubes or close-up filters to achieve similar results.
Lighting: Lighting is arguably the most crucial aspect of crystal photography. Natural, diffused light is ideal, but you can also use artificial light sources such as softboxes, LED panels, or ring lights. Experiment with different lighting angles to highlight the crystal's facets and textures.
Tripod: A tripod is highly recommended to ensure sharp, blur-free images, especially when working with slower shutter speeds.
Backdrop: Choose a backdrop that complements your crystal. Black velvet is a classic choice for highlighting the crystal's brilliance, while other fabrics or textured surfaces can create different moods.
III. Composition and Technique:
Effective composition is key to creating captivating crystal photographs. Consider the following:
Rule of Thirds: Instead of placing your crystal in the center of the frame, try positioning it along the lines of the rule of thirds for a more visually appealing composition.
Leading Lines: Use natural lines or props to guide the viewer's eye towards the crystal.
Depth of Field: Experiment with different apertures to control the depth of field. A shallow depth of field (wide aperture) will blur the background and emphasize the crystal, while a deep depth of field (narrow aperture) will keep both the crystal and background in focus.
Angles and Perspectives: Don't be afraid to experiment with different angles and perspectives to find the most flattering and interesting view of your crystal.
IV. Post-Processing:
Post-processing can significantly enhance your crystal photographs. Use software like Adobe Lightroom or Photoshop to:
Adjust Exposure and Contrast: Fine-tune the brightness and contrast to achieve the desired look.
Sharpen the Image: Sharpening will enhance the details and clarity of your crystal's texture.
Reduce Noise: Reduce any noise or graininess in the image.
Color Correction: Correct any color casts or imbalances.
Creative Adjustments: Experiment with different filters and effects to create unique artistic interpretations of your crystal photographs.
V. Experimentation and Practice:
The key to mastering crystal photography is experimentation and practice. Don't be afraid to try different techniques, lighting setups, and post-processing methods. The more you experiment, the better you'll understand how to capture the unique beauty of your crystals. Share your work online, seek feedback, and continuously refine your skills. The world of crystal photography is vast and endlessly fascinating – enjoy the journey!
